> On Mon, Jun 17, 2013 at 10:39 PM, Michal Nazarewicz <address@hidden> wrote:
>> I'm not certain how that's supposed to work. The binding is not in
>> global key map after all.
On Mon, Jun 17 2013, Juanma Barranquero wrote:
> Adding \\<notes-map> to the docstring should work. (elisp) "24.3
> Substituting Key Bindings in Documentation":
>
> `\<MAPVAR>'
> stands for no text itself. It is used only for a side effect: it
> specifies MAPVAR's value as the keymap for any following
> `\[COMMAND]' sequences in this documentation string.
Thanks, that worked.
